Heartaches 3: Bad Boy Vibes by H.M. Irwing is the third installment in the ‘Heartaches’ series and is everything you expect from the last part of any book series.

Anne Simmons and Rafael Brown succeed in stopping Aunt Bella’s wedding and are finally relieved. But their own battles are yet to end. Eric Dayton and Peter Preston have united to take down Rafael and Anna since the couple has done enough damage to them. Brian has come back, seeking forgiveness from Anna and taking his revenge from Peter Preston who had used his weakness against him before. Rafael is ready to help Ned to take Ned's revenge for what he had lost because of Eric Dayton while Rafael wants to get rid of the guilt off his shoulders. To bring the evils down, the couple makes alliance with people who were the reasons for what they have become now.

New and old friends along with new and old enemies come together to take down the villains of their life. Will they be able to win this war or will they loose each other before they gain their victory? Will they be able to get their normal life back?

The best thing about this book is that the characters are not flawless which I found impressive. The author kept in mind that no one’s life is problem free and there are only a few people who can understand what the other is going through. This idea was emphasized clearly in the whole novel. Apart from that, the plot is woven beautifully. Each character got the justice they were supposed to get which was remarkable. I have read a few books where some questions related to the stories are left unanswered but this was not the case with Heartaches 3: Bad Boy Vibes.

There are a few grammatical and spelling errors but they were not enough to dampen my mood. I loved how the protagonists are shown with so much strength which wasn’t seen in the first two parts. I liked how the true colors of all the characters are revealed. These all points made this book my favorite in this series.

I also liked how the story demanded more attention as it proceeded. I would give credits to the author for making Anna the most powerful in this part compared to the other parts of 'Heartaches' series. The ending was the perfect depiction of what a person will suffer if they are involved in those kinds of circumstances. I can’t reveal more than this. I’m personally impressed by the relationship between Rafael and Anna and how they support each other no matter what, till the end. It really earned the stars that I would give it because there was nothing that I didn’t like about it. There was romance but also a little bit of thrill.

I rate this book 4 out of 4 stars. This novel has graphic scenes that makes it a read for those who are above 18 years old. It cannot be read as a standalone. So you must read the first two parts of this series or the second part because a lot of things are explained in the second one.
